Heavy Equipment Operator Job Description We are seeking a skilled Heavy Equipment Operators for multiple position. We are looking for candidates that can operate one of the following, Scrapers, Dozers, Tractors and Blade operators. This role involves precise shaping and leveling of the earth to achieve the final grade, scarifying, breaking up and loosening dirt, and dressing slopes, shoulders, and embankments. The ideal candidate will have experience operating on both rocky and standard earth terrain. Responsibilities Operate Motor Grader with Total Station GPS System. Perform precise earth shaping and leveling to final grade. Scarify, break up, and loosen dirt, mix materials, and dress slopes. Work on rocky terrain and standard earth terrain. Read and interpret blueprints. Operate equipment on mass grading sites for commercial projects ranging from 200k to 20 million yards of dirt. Maintain professional appearance and behavior as per site code of conduct. Essential Skills 3+ years of experience operating a Motor Grader. Proficiency in commercial and civil construction grading and earthwork. Experience with models such as CAT 140M, CAT 150M, and CAT 160M. Ability to read and interpret blueprints. Competence in using GPS systems and Total Station. Additional Skills & Qualifications Valid driver's license preferred. Ability to be insured to operate company vehicles. Willingness to travel to various job sites across the country. Why Work Here? Enjoy a weekly per diem and mileage compensation for travel. Benefit from substantial overtime hours each week, enhancing your earning potential. Work Environment The work environment is a civil construction site located in wide open spaces, formerly farmland or rocky terrain. Adherence to strict safety protocols per OSHA standards is required. The site demands high levels of communication and awareness due to frequent activity.
